How it works

Think of calcium as a structural foundation for your bones and a signal regulator for your nerves and muscles. It works by supporting bone density and mineral deposition, and it also helps facilitate muscle relaxation and nerve signaling throughout your body [NIH ODS].

For calcium specifically, some research suggests that high intakes might increase the risk of heart disease and prostate cancer. High levels of calcium in the blood and urine can cause poor muscle tone, poor kidney function, low phosphate levels, constipation, nausea, weight loss, extreme tiredness, frequent need to urinate, abnormal heart rhythms, and a high risk of death from heart disease [NIH ODS]. Calcium can also reduce the absorption of several medications, including bisphosphonates, tetracycline antibiotics, fluoroquinolone antibiotics, levothyroxine, and phenytoin [NIH ODS].

How to Read This Label

Supplement labels contain several key sections regulated by the FDA:

  • Serving Size — The recommended amount per dose. Always check this — some products require multiple capsules per serving.
  • Amount Per Serving — Shows the quantity of each nutrient in the product, typically in IU (International Units), mg (milligrams), or mcg (micrograms).
  • % Daily Value (%DV) — Indicates how much a nutrient in a serving contributes to a daily diet. 5% DV or less is low; 20% DV or more is high.
  • Other Ingredients — Lists inactive ingredients like fillers, binders, and capsule materials (e.g., gelatin, cellulose, magnesium stearate).
  • Suggested Use — The manufacturer's recommended directions for taking the supplement, including timing and dosage.
